Report on the experiments made with Dr Deycke's Nastine [Nastin] treatment of leprosy in Leper Asylums at Gobra and Purulia
Scope & Content:
pp 831-950. Copy Report on Experiments with Nastin B in Leprosy by Major Samuel Anderson and Major Leonard Rogers, with notes by Colonel G F A Harris. Report features detailed case studies for named patients, and includes: Illustrations, pp 851-73; and pp 901-09. Charts showing temperature, puls...
Report on the Treatment of Leprosy by Gurjun Oil by Surgeon Major J Dougall
Scope & Content:
Copy of J Dougall, Report on the Treatment of Leprosy with Gurjun Oil, plus order thereon from the Government of India, that local trials should be conducted throughout India.
Memorandum by Lieutenant-Colonel Bannerman regarding the possible introduction of sleeping sickness into India
Scope & Content:
pp 1317-23. Copy of Bannerman's report and its recommendations are forwarded to Presidency Governments in India and Port Health Officers. Resolution that the Portuguese Government should be informed of the actions taken in Bombay ports, and asked whether similar action might be taken at Marmagao.
Results of experiments made in the Hyderabad Assigned Districts to test Pettenkofer's theory regarding the origin and propagation of cholera
Scope & Content:
pp 41-43. Diagram recording the water level in the well at Omrawuttee during the month of November 1870 [shown as a representation of Pettenkofer's apparatus], plus tables recording meteorological observations, and notes on incidences of fevers and cholera.

Form of return for results of experiments conducted regarding Pettenkofer's theory on the origin and propagation of cholera
Scope & Content:
p 101. Sanitary Commissioner with the Government of India comments on the returns sent by the Hyderabad Assigned Districts, and remarks that the returns were received in the form of a diagram, and not the prescribed register.
